Attenuation of tubular apoptosis by blockade of the renin-angiotensin system in diabetic Ren-2 rats

DJ Kelly, AJ Cox, M Tolcos, ME Cooper, JL Wilkinson-Berka, RE Gilbert

Kidney International | ELSEVIER SCIENCE INC | Published : 2002

Abstract

Background. Tubular atrophy is a major feature of most renal diseases and is closely associated with loss of renal function. The present study sought to investigate tubular epithelial cell apoptosis in experimental diabetic nephropathy and to explore the role of pro-apoptotic [transforming growth factor-β (TGF-β) and anti-apoptotic growth factors [epidermal growth factor (EGF)]. The effects of renoprotective therapy with blockade of the renin-angiotensin system (RAS) also were examined. Methods. Six-week-old female Ren-2 rats were injected with streptozotocin (STZ) and maintained diabetic for 12 weeks.
